The video tutorial explains the process of adding and subtracting polynomials, emphasizing the need for matching exponents. It covers the use of the distributive property to eliminate parentheses and highlights the impact of multiplying by negative numbers, which changes the signs of terms. The tutorial demonstrates how to combine like terms and simplify polynomial expressions, concluding with the significance of sign changes in the final result.
